Florida State being a mess is a little bit of a different situation. I've talked to kids that like FSU, and the fact that Jimbo Fisher is waiting to take over helps them.

They know who the coach is going to be, they're already comfortable with him, and they know there won't be too much change.

It's the same thing with Penn State. Jay Paterno is very involved with the process and coaching, so kids know there won't be anything to worry about once those coaches leave.
